Kāpēc ir tikai 13 DNS saknes nosaukumu serveri

Satura rādītājs:

Kāpēc ir tikai 13 DNS saknes nosaukumu serveri
Kāpēc ir tikai 13 DNS saknes nosaukumu serveri
Anonim

DNS saknes vārdu serveri pārvērš vietrāžus URL IP adresēs. Katrs saknes serveris ir simtiem serveru tīkls visā pasaulē. Tomēr DNS saknes zonā tās tiek identificētas kā 13 nosauktas iestādes.

Image
Image

Kāpēc ir tikai 13 DNS serveri?

Ir vairāki iemesli, kāpēc interneta domēna nosaukumu sistēma izmanto tieši 13 DNS serverus savas hierarhijas saknē. Skaitlis 13 ir kompromiss starp tīkla uzticamību un veiktspēju. Tas ir balstīts arī uz interneta protokola 4. versijas (IPv4) ierobežojumu, ko izmanto lielākā daļa tīklu.

Lai gan IPv4 pastāv tikai 13 norādītie DNS saknes serveru nosaukumi, katrs saknes servera nosaukums apzīmē nevis vienu datoru, bet gan serveru kopu, kas sastāv no daudziem datoriem. Šī klasteru izmantošana palielina DNS uzticamību, neietekmējot tā veiktspēju. Šie 13 IPv4 saknes serveri var atbalstīt līdz pat 4,3 miljardiem adrešu.

Bottom Line

Tā kā topošajam IP 6. versijas standartam nav tik zemu atsevišķu pakešu lieluma ierobežojumu, DNS laika gaitā saturēs vairāk saknes serveru, lai atbalstītu IPv6. Teorētiski IPv6 atbalsta neierobežotu skaitu adrešu, taču tikai salīdzinoši neliels skaits tīklu izmanto šo jauno protokolu.

DNS IP paketes

Tā kā DNS darbība ir atkarīga no tā, ka, iespējams, miljoniem citu interneta serveru jebkurā laikā atrod saknes serverus, saknes serveru adreses ir pēc iespējas efektīvāk jāsadala pa IP. Ideālā gadījumā visām šīm IP adresēm jāietilpst vienā paketē (datagrammā), lai izvairītos no vairāku ziņojumu sūtīšanas starp serveriem.

Ja mūsdienās plaši izmanto IPv4, DNS dati, kas ietilpst vienā paketē, ir 512 biti, atņemot citu protokolu, kas atbalsta paketēs ietverto informāciju. Katrai IPv4 adresei nepieciešami 32 biti.

Attiecīgi DNS izstrādātāji izvēlējās 13 kā IPv4 saknes serveru skaitu, paņemot 416 bitus no paketes un atstājot līdz 96 bitiem citiem atbalsta datiem. Tas nodrošina elastību, ja nepieciešams, nākotnē pievienot vēl dažus DNS saknes serverus.

Praktiska DNS lietošana

DNS saknes nosaukumu serveri nav svarīgi vidusmēra datora lietotājam. Skaitlis 13 arī neierobežo DNS serverus, kurus varat izmantot savām ierīcēm. Ir daudzi publiski pieejami DNS serveri, kurus ikviens var izmantot, lai mainītu DNS serverus, ko izmanto viņu ierīces.

Piemēram, iestatiet planšetdatorā izmantot Cloudflare DNS serveri, lai interneta pieprasījumi tiktu izpildīti, izmantojot šo DNS serveri, nevis citu, piemēram, Google DNS serveri. Tas var būt noderīgi, ja Google serveris nedarbojas, vai arī varat ātrāk pārlūkot tīmekli, izmantojot Cloudflare DNS serveri.

Šis raksts tika atjaunināts 2022. gada 6. jūnijā, lai labotu kļūdu. Katrai IPv4 adresei ir nepieciešami 32 biti, nevis baiti.

Ieteicams: